Transaction e3217e805a7765dfa1340cca353ed6192118d15c6fab9219fa4d0f4a3aebcce1
1 Input
1 Output
-
e3217e805a7765dfa1340cca353ed6192118d15c6fab9219fa4d0f4a3aebcce1:0
- value
- 38653254
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5f4d565c06c6efd53ce98696480a71ce7b9e9be OP_EQUALVERIFY OP_CHECKSIG
- address
- LheT7YgheYbmQrRTqQZ4b6Zy8j37LB4hKc